Know What Civil Appeals Lawyers Do
Specific Legal Knowledge
Civil appeals lawyer deal exclusively with appellate work, which means they look at trial court rulings for mistakes in law. Their role differs from that of trial lawyers and involves more legal research, writing, and oral advocacy before appellate courts.
Why Specialization Matters
Appellate law requires specialized knowledge and skills so it’s critical to hire a lawyer who specializes in this area. Their expertise guarantees that your appeal will be handled correctly and strategically.
Look Into Potential Lawyers
Get Referrals
Begin by requesting referrals from trustworthy sources like other attorneys, colleagues or friends who have gone through similar legal experiences as yours. Professional groups and bar associations can also provide recommendations.
Check Qualifications And Experience
You want to look for attorneys with significant backgrounds in appellate law. Examine their educational history, professional memberships, published works or presentations related to appellate practice.
Assess Track Record And Success Rate
Case Results
Look at how successful the lawyer has been when dealing with civil appeals previously because positive outcomes indicate effective navigation through complexities involved during appeals process.
Make sure he/she has dealt specifically with cases like yours before since such familiarity could give them insight into strategic approaches relevant to your unique issues under litigation.
Judge Legal Writing Skills And Advocacy Ability
Ask For Samples Of Writing
Written briefs play an integral role in appellate work so ask for samples showcasing his/her capability as far as legal writing goes better still strong persuasive ability must exist if success shall be achieved within any given Appellate Court.
Watch Oral Arguments
If possible attend hearings where you could see how well he/she argues orally . Good oral argumentation should accompany strong written briefs especially when it comes down answering judges’ queries raised during proceedings.
